Which molecule has bond angles that are not reflective of hybridization?
Select the correct answer below:
H2Te
OF2
NH3
CH4
Answer: H2Te
H2Te = 2 bp + 2 lp = sp3
OF2 = 2 bp + 2 lp = sp3
NH3 = 3 bp + 1 lp = sp3
CH4 = 4 bp + 0 lp = sp3
All have sp3 hybridized.
OF2, NH3, CH4 all have bond angle approximate ~109o because in OF2, NH3, CH4 there is no vacant d-orbital.
In H2Te, vacant d-orbital is present and bond angle ~90o.
Hence, H2Te molecule has bond angles that are not reflective of hybridization.
